What's the expense of traveling from Barrow-in-Furness to Penarth by car?

If you're using petrol, you're looking at an expense of 48.9 quid. Now, how do we get to that number? Let's break it down.

First off, we need to consider the price of petrol. In this calculation, it's set at 144 pence per liter. Then, we need to know how thirsty your car is. The fuel consumption rate for this ride is 37.5 miles per gallon.

Now, if you're carpooling, the cost gets divvied up. For two people sharing the ride, it's gonna be 24.45 quid each (£48.9 divided by 2). If you've got three folks in the car, the cost per person comes down to about 16.3 quid (£48.9 divided by 3). And if it's a full house with four passengers, each person chips in 12.23 quid (£48.9 divided by 4).

Let's dive into the nitty-gritty of the calculations. To figure out how much fuel you need for the trip, it's all about distance and fuel efficiency. The distance between Barrow-in-Furness and Penarth is about 279.88 miles. So, to cover that distance, your car's gonna need approximately 33.9 liters of petrol. We got that number by dividing the distance by the car's fuel consumption rate of 37.5 miles per gallon and then converting it to liters 'cause that's what we use here.

Once we know how much fuel we need, we can calculate the total cost. Multiply the amount of fuel (33.9 liters) by the price per liter (144 pence), and you get 48.9 quid. So, there you have it, the fuel cost for your journey from Barrow-in-Furness to Penarth: 48.9 pounds.

Where is Barrow-in-Furness located?

Barrow-in-Furness is located in Cumbria county and in England. It is situated at an altitude of 12 meters above sea level. Barrow-in-Furness has coordinates 54.1089670o,-3.2188940o. RouteCalculator provides a map of Barrow-in-Furness from which you can plan your trips to other UK cities.


What is the location of Penarth?

Penarth is located in Cardiff county and in Wales. It is situated at an altitude of 50 meters above sea level. Penarth has coordinates 51.4387980o,-3.1735070o. RouteCalculator provides a map of Penarth from which you can plan your trips to other UK cities.
